If the vehicle is DIS equipped, current flow through
each coil should be about the same. If the ignition coil
waveform has a sharp rise at the beginning of the ramp
upward, suspect shorted coil windings (refer to Figure 5).
Figure 5.
To measure amperage, measure the maximum voltage of
the waveform and use 100 mV = 1A for calculation.
Tech Note
If the ignition coil is difficult to access, it may be possible
to check the ignition coil current at the fuse box (if
applicable).
To check the ignition coil current at the fuse box:
1. Locate fuse box and remove the ignition or DIS
fuse(s).
2. Install an inline fuse harness in place of the fuse.
3. Clamp the Low Amp Current Probe around the
inline fuse harness.
3.6.4 Injector Current Measurement
Recommended Probe Setting: 20A
Note: Before taking measurements or clamping the
probe jaws around any wire, complete the Setup steps
below.
Setup
1. Use the On/Off and Range Selector switch to select
the 20A setting.
2. Perform the Low Amp Current Probe Zero
Adjustment procedure (refer to section 3.3).
